The elephant in the cloud

Now faith is the … evidence of things not seen.
Hebrews 11:1

The elephant in the cloud
“Look, Mummy!” says the little girl, pointing to the passing clouds. “There’s an elephant up there!” If the girl’s mother looks, she may not spot the elephant but she knows the phenomenon from her own experience. We see images in clouds because when we look at them, our brain automatically compares them to images already stored in our memory. As soon as it detects a match – even if it’s with an elephant – the cloud “transforms” into this image. The things we “see” in the cloud do not really exist there. We can only “see” them because we have looked at them before in reality.

With faith, the situation is exactly the opposite! There it isn’t about visible things, but about realities. If we “believe” in the sense of the Bible, we commit ourselves to a reality that is invisible to our eyes. And we have the complete certainty that God exists, although we have never seen Him.

Almost 2,000 years ago, God Himself lived, worked and preached visibly on earth in the person of His Son, Jesus Christ. The Bible contains many eyewitness accounts of the great events of His life, and it tells of His death and resurrection. In addition, His contemporaries, under the guidance of the Holy Spirit, recorded His words accurately.

Whoever responds to the call to repentance and faith now will have this experience: God is a living reality in my life, even though I have never seen Him. He forgives my sins. He makes me His child. He leads me safely through all the challenges of life to the goal, the eternal glory of heaven. And there I will see Christ in whom I have believed.

Today’s reading: Esther 8:1-14 · Proverbs 21:1-10
